Team, ahead of Thursday's eng sync I want to document the handover of tailfox, our internal CLI for tailing service logs. Maintenance has sat with the Observability guild at Quenhold since its prototype days, but with the guild dissolving, stewardship moves to the Developer Tools squad. This includes the release pipeline, the plugin registry, and triage of the roughly forty open issues. I've scheduled two pairing sessions to cover internals. Ongoing questions should go to the new maintainer, listed below.

signatory, yahog-badug: Quenix Ulaael

MINUTES — Management Meeting

For: Incoming Director

Attendees: R. Quoll, S. Membry, T. Ashveld.

1. Customer concentration: Bryndale Systems now represents 61% of revenue. Risk flagged as critical.
2. Mitigation: diversify via the Ferrowick pipeline; target three mid-size accounts by Q2.
3. Contract renewal with Bryndale due in five months; terms under review.
4. Credit exposure capped pending board decision.

Action: incoming director to own diversification plan. Context for that plan is given in the confidential note below.

management briefing: Headcount on the Praok team goes from 16 to 91 by the end of March. Gross margin on Praok came in at 2 percent against a plan of 26 percent.

## SeatScape Renderer API

SeatScape renders theatre seat maps as layered SVG. Endpoints: `/venues/{id}/map` returns geometry; `/venues/{id}/availability` returns seat state deltas. Review note: availability calls proxy through the internal HoldLedger service, which enforces per-venue rate limits — check that retries back off correctly. All requests require a bearer token scoped to read-only in staging. Tokens are minted by the Stagehand auth service and expire in 12 hours. The staging HoldLedger key used by the test suite is below.

app token of fajop-fahif = qvz4-AnML

Handover note — from H. Marwick to incoming director D. Solbrook, for the board of Pellanry Works.

Dai, the big thing to watch: Ostrin Fabrication is now 61% of our revenue. Lovely customer, terrifying dependency. I've started diversification talks with two smaller accounts in the Welland corridor. The board's agreed direction on this is noted below.

management briefing: Project Zorix slips by six weeks because of the audit delay.